This is an independent summary and analysis of The Name of the Wind by Patrick Rothfuss. It is not the original book. All trademarks and copyrights belong to their respective owners. For the full experience, please support the original work.

In The Name of the Wind, the authors craft a rich tapestry of a young man's journey from a humble beginning to the heights of legend. The story follows Kvothe, a gifted child of rare intelligence and ambition, as he navigates a world filled with magic, music, and mystery. Through trials of poverty, heartache, and loss, Kvothe relentlessly pursues knowledge and power, ultimately becoming a figure of legend whose name is both feared and revered. The authors weave together intricate world-building, compelling characters, and a plot that balances both epic adventure and personal struggle. This is a story about the weight of one's choices, the search for identity, and the quest for meaning in a world that is both cruel and beautiful.
